Invaders fire at Ukrainian positions near Starohnativka; one soldier wounded

Russian-backed forces have fired at Joint Forces positions near the village of Starohnativka in Donetsk region. A Ukrainian soldier has been wounded.
"Today, May 22, the Russian-occupation troops opened fire on our defenders of Starohnativka (51km south of Donetsk),” the press center of the JFO Headquarters reports.
In particular, the enemy from an unmanned aerial vehicle fired VOG-17 at the positions of the Joint Forces. As a result of the explosion, one Ukrainian soldier sustained shrapnel wounds. He was promptly taken to a medical facility, where he received proper medical care.
The Ukrainian military gave a decent response to the enemy attacks using duty weapons. The enemy's losses are being specified.
